xen linux guest mac acquiring mac 00:00:00:00:00:00


Hi,

I have a xen networking issue. I am running Xen 3.0 on CentOS 5.3.DomU is also CentOS 5.3 I have the following setup for each vm:

1. Each vm is sitting in a separate LVM
2. Dom0 has two bridges xenbr0 and xenbr1
3. Firewall disabled on Dom0 and DomU's.
4. Each vm has two nic interfaces. . eth0 on domU is connected to xenbr0 and eth1 on domU is connected to xenbr1.
5. The nics are configured statically. The ip and mac are configured on the cfg file for each vm. Also the ifcfg files on the vm's are configured to reflect what info is on the cfg file.

There are 6 vm's on the same physical box. There is this one vm when it boots for some reason eth1 keeps acquiring mac address 00:00:00:00:00:00. When i edit the ifcfg file and restart the networking service i keep getting "Device eth1 has MAC address 00:00:00:00:00:00, instead of configured address 00:10:18:01:02:04. Ignoring." Even when i did ifconfig eth1 hw ether 00:10:18:01:02:04 same result. I can't find anything out of the ordinary in /var/log/messages and /var/log/xend.log. Your help is much appreciated
